0530-Day Price Context — Trend & Strength
Over the last 30 days, Red Gram/Arhar/Tur(whole) prices at Gooti APMC ranged between ₹3,590 and ₹6,700, with the average around ₹5,351. A rate sitting near the top of this range points to firm demand, while a move toward the lower band suggests easing pressure.
06Recent Price History
| Date | High (₹) | Low (₹) | Average (₹) |
|---|---|---|---|
| 25 Aug | ₹6,500 | ₹4,890 | ₹5,700 |
| 24 Aug | ₹5,875 | ₹3,980 | ₹4,900 |
| 22 Aug | ₹6,060 | ₹4,800 | ₹5,760 |
| 21 Aug | ₹5,970 | ₹3,800 | ₹4,700 |
| 20 Aug | ₹5,900 | ₹3,980 | ₹4,800 |
| 19 Aug | ₹6,500 | ₹4,980 | ₹5,790 |
| 18 Aug | ₹6,500 | ₹4,600 | ₹5,800 |
| 17 Aug | ₹6,250 | ₹3,980 | ₹5,700 |
| 15 Aug | ₹6,470 | ₹4,600 | ₹5,700 |
| 14 Aug | ₹6,560 | ₹4,090 | ₹5,856 |
| 13 Aug | ₹6,470 | ₹4,750 | ₹5,800 |
| 12 Aug | ₹6,390 | ₹4,300 | ₹5,650 |
| 11 Aug | ₹6,470 | ₹4,700 | ₹5,650 |
| 10 Aug | ₹6,350 | ₹4,800 | ₹5,900 |
| 08 Aug | ₹6,470 | ₹4,700 | ₹5,650 |
| 07 Aug | ₹6,700 | ₹4,500 | ₹5,670 |
| 06 Aug | ₹5,750 | ₹3,970 | ₹4,800 |
| 05 Aug | ₹5,965 | ₹3,900 | ₹4,870 |
| 04 Aug | ₹6,100 | ₹4,500 | ₹5,340 |
| 03 Aug | ₹6,340 | ₹4,500 | ₹5,770 |
